Write a 68hc11 assembly language program which generation of the following waveforms connected to your DAC
i) Square wave
ii) Saw tooth waveform
iii) Sine wave
iv) User defined waveform - AM modulated waveform (fixed)
Note: You are required to write a functional modular program which will enable the user to select the different waveforms using the keyboard or for reduced marks an input/output box and produce the fastest, high quality waveform possible.
